Hearty Meat Lasagna Pie Recipe

  • Prep Time: 20 minutes
  • Cook Time: 55 minutes
  • Total Time: 1 hour 15 minutes
  • Yield: 8 slices

Lasagna Pie is a delicious and hearty Italian-inspired dish featuring layers of rich meat sauce, tender mafaldine pasta, creamy ricotta, Pecorino Romano, and melted mozzarella baked to perfection in a skillet. This recipe offers a unique twist on classic lasagna, making it easy to prepare and serve as a comforting main course.


Ingredients

For the Meat Sauce

  • 1/4 cup olive oil
  • 1 medium onion diced
  • 1 pound ground chuck
  • 1 pound ground pork
  • 5 cloves garlic minced
  • 1/2 teaspoon crushed hot red pepper flakes
  • 1/2 cup dry white wine
  • 2 28-ounce cans plum tomatoes hand crushed or blender pulsed
  • salt and pepper to taste
  • 5 basil leaves chopped

For the Lasagna Pie

  • 1 pound mafaldine pasta or broken lasagna noodles
  • 4 cups meat sauce from above
  • 3 large eggs beaten
  • 1 teaspoon coarse cracked black pepper
  • 3/4 cup grated Pecorino Romano
  • 1 cup ricotta
  • 3 cups shredded mozzarella divided
  • 3 tablespoons chopped basil
  • 3 tablespoons minced flat leaf Italian parsley
  • 3 tablespoons olive oil


Instructions

  1. Prepare the Meat Sauce: Heat a large pot or deep pan to medium and add the olive oil and diced onion. Sauté until soft, about 4-5 minutes, then add the ground chuck and ground pork. Increase heat to medium-high and brown the meat, removing excess fat with a spoon once cooked through. Add the minced garlic and cook for another 2 minutes until fragrant, then stir in the crushed red pepper flakes and cook for 30 seconds more.
  2. Simmer the Sauce: Pour in the dry white wine and cook for 2 minutes or until the alcohol smell dissipates. Add the hand-crushed plum tomatoes to the pot and mix well. Bring the sauce to a simmer, stirring frequently to prevent sticking. Let the sauce simmer gently for at least 30 minutes. Season with salt, pepper, and chopped basil leaves, then set aside 4 cups of sauce for the lasagna pie.
  3. Preheat the Oven: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Place an oven rack in the middle position and another near the top for optional broiling later.
  4. Cook the Pasta: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il (use about 2 tablespoons salt per gallon). Add the mafaldine pasta and cook until 2 minutes less than al dente, then drain.
  5. Mix the Filling: In a large bowl, beat together the eggs, ricotta, grated Pecorino Romano, cracked black pepper, chopped basil, and Italian parsley. Add 4 cups of the prepared meat sauce to the bowl and stir to combine. Fold in the drained pasta and 2 cups of shredded mozzarella, mixing thoroughly.
  6. Assemble the Pie: Heat a 12-inch oven-proof or cast iron pan over medium heat. Add 3 tablespoons olive oil and spread evenly to coat the pan. Add the pasta mixture and cook without stirring for 1 minute, then turn off the heat.
  7. Bake the Lasagna Pie: Top the pasta with the remaining 1 cup of shredded mozzarella. Place the pan in the center of the oven and bake for 12 minutes or until the pie is set.
  8. Optional Browning: For a browner top, move the pan to the upper oven rack and broil for 2-3 minutes. Watch carefully to prevent burning.
  9. Serve: Let the lasagna pie rest for 5 minutes before removing it from the pan. Cut into 8 slices and serve with extra meat sauce and grated Pecorino Romano. Enjoy your lasagna pie!

Notes

  • Broken lasagna noodles can be substituted for mafaldine pasta if unavailable.
  • Baking time may vary but should be approximately 15 minutes total. Bake until the pie sets, then optionally broil to brown the top.
  • You will have about 4 cups of leftover meat sauce, perfect for topping slices or serving with bread for dipping.
  • Store leftovers in the refrigerator for up to 3 days and reheat in a pan or oven until warmed through.
